Introduce\n\n`dateparser` is a smart and high-performance datetime parser library, it supports hundreds of different patterns. \n\nFor better performance and flexibility, \n`dateparser` doesn't use `SimpleDateFormat` or `DateTimeFormatter`, \nbut uses [`retree`](https://github.com/sisyphsu/retree-java) to parse the specified `String` into several matched parts, \nand convert different parts to be different properties like `year`, `month`, `day`, `hour`, `minute`, `second`, `zone` etc.\n\n`dateparser` has lots of predefined regular expressions as rules, like:\n + `(?\u003cweek\u003e%s)\\W*` to match `Monday` as **week**\n + ` ?(?\u003cyear\u003e\\d{4})$` to match `2019` as **year**\n + `^(?\u003cyear\u003e\\d{4})(?\u003cmonth\u003e\\d{2})$` to match `201909` as **year** and **month**\n + ` ?(?\u003chour\u003e\\d{1,2}) o’clock\\W*` to match `12 o’clock` as **hour**\n + More rules in [`DateParserBuilder.java`](https://github.com/sisyphsu/dateparser/blob/master/src/main/java/com/github/sisyphsu/dateparser/DateParserBuilder.java)\n\nWith so many regular expressions, if use `java.util.regex.Pattern` to match them one by one, \nthe performance would be a disaster.\nSo I choice to use `retree`, `retree` could merge lots of regular expressions as one, \nin my opinion, it is more like a tree, which could execute matching quickly and concurrently. \n\nYou can also customize your own parser, by add new rules.\n\n# Install\n\nAdd maven dependency: \u003cversion\u003e1.0.11\u003c/version\u003e\n\u003c/dependency\u003e\n```\n\n# Basic Usage\n\nParse `String` into `Date`, `Calendar`, `LocalDateTime`, `OffsetDateTime`:\n\n```java\nDate date = DateParserUtils.parseDate(\"Mon Jan 02 15:04:05 -0700 2006\");\n// Tue Jan 03 06:04:05 CST 2006\nCalendar calendar = DateParserUtils.parseCalendar(\"Fri Jul 03 2015 18:04:07 GMT+0100 (GMT Daylight Time)\");\n// 2015-07-03T17:04:07Z\nLocalDateTime dateTime = DateParserUtils.parseDateTime(\"2019-09-20 10:20:30.12345678 +0200\");\n// 2019-09-20T16:20:30.123456780\nOffsetDateTime offsetDateTime = DateParserUtils.parseOffsetDateTime(\"2015-09-30 18:48:56.35272715 +0000 UTC\");\n// 2015-09-30T18:48:56.352727150Z\n```\n\nPlease notice the `TimeZone` and `ZoneOffset` like `-0700`, it could affect `time`.\n\n# Create new DateParser\n\nBecause `DateParser` isn't thread safe, and the `parse` operation is quite fast(about 1us),\nso `DateParserUtils` maintains one parser as default, and wrap it with `synchronized`. \n\nIf you want to use it concurrently, you should create new parser like this:\n\n```java\nDateParser parser = DateParser.newBuilder().build();\nDate date = parser.parseDate(\"Mon Jan 02 15:04:05 -0700 2006\");\n// Tue Jan 03 06:04:05 CST 2006\n``` \n\nThe `DateParser`'s instance is a little heavy, you should try to reuse it.\n\n# Prefer `MM/dd` or `dd/MM`\n\nFor most cases, `dateparser` could recognize which part is **month** and which part is **day**.\n\nBut for `MM/dd/yy` and `dd/MM/yy`, it would be confused, \nbecause most of countries use `dd/MM/yy`, but little of countries use `MM/dd/yy`, which is mainly the USA.\n\nSo `dateparser` will use `dd/MM` as priority, but you could change it by:\n\n```java\nDateParserUtils.preferMonthFirst(true);\nDateParserUtils.parseCalendar(\"08.03.71\");\n// 1971-08-03\nDateParserUtils.preferMonthFirst(false);\nDateParserUtils.parseCalendar(\"08.03.71\");\n// 1971-03-08\n``` \n\nNotice: if either number is larger than `12`, then `preferMonthFirst` wouldn't be effective.\n\n# Customize Parser\n\nYou could use `DateParserBuilder` to build your own parser, \nand customize new rules to parse different input.\n\nLike add support for `【2019】`, which isn't supported by default:\n\n```java\nDateParser parser = DateParser.newBuilder().addRule(\"【(?\u003cyear\u003e\\\\d{4})】\").build();\nCalendar calendar = parser.parseCalendar(\"【1991】\");\nassert calendar.get(Calendar.YEAR) == 1991;\n``` \n\nThe group name `year` is very important, you cannot use other unknown name.\n\nBut, you can register new handler to parse the new rule:\n\n```java\nDateParser parser = DateParser.newBuilder()\n    .addRule(\"民国(\\\\d{3})年\", (input, matcher, dt) -\u003e {\n        int offset = matcher.start(1);\n        int i0 = input.charAt(offset) - '0';\n        int i1 = input.charAt(offset + 1) - '0';\n        int i2 = input.charAt(offset + 2) - '0';\n        dt.setYear(i0 * 100 + i1 * 10 + i2 + 1911);\n    })\n    .build();\nCalendar calendar = parser.parseCalendar(\"民国101年\");\nassert calendar.get(Calendar.YEAR) == 2012;\n```\n\nThe `民国101年` represents `101` years after `1911`. \n\n# Performance\n\nCompared to single `SimpleDateFormat`, the performance of `dateparser`:\n\n```\nBenchmark               Mode  Cnt     Score    Error  Units\nSingleBenchmark.java    avgt    6   921.632 ± 12.299  ns/op\nSingleBenchmark.parser  avgt    6  1553.909 ± 70.664  ns/op\n``` \n\nCompared to single `DateTimeFormatter`, the performance of `dateparser`:\n\n```\nBenchmark                       Mode  Cnt     Score    Error  Units\nSingleDateTimeBenchmark.java    avgt    6   654.553 ± 16.703  ns/op\nSingleDateTimeBenchmark.parser  avgt    6  1680.690 ± 34.214  ns/op\n```\n\nSo, for String with known format, the `dateparser` is slower.\n\nBut if the number of `format` is not single, \nlets increase to `16`, the performance of `dateparser`:\n\n```\nBenchmark              Mode  Cnt      Score      Error  Units\nMultiBenchmark.format  avgt    6  47385.021 ± 1083.649  ns/op\nMultiBenchmark.parser  avgt    6  22852.113 ±  310.720  ns/op\n```\n\n`dateparser` is very stable, with increasing of the number of `format`, it has no performance lose.  \n\nYou can checkout the source code of benchmark at
